Output 58d5aeb5f7058d34bbac313d042e1a26a7d3ac10fbd96d557c57bf86039070f8:0

value
2863111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f8d23192c1af642374b0898fcc1389206fadb5 OP_EQUAL
address
3QkcHGxdbmKq54xH1j3B19AvKZFooYcr8Q
transaction
58d5aeb5f7058d34bbac313d042e1a26a7d3ac10fbd96d557c57bf86039070f8